Tasting notes
A wine at its peak now, with tobacco, berry and spice character. Some oyster shell as well. Full and decadent. Soft and silky-textured.

This fully mature, elegant 2000 tails off slightly in the finish. Notes of forest floor, bay leaf, licorice, red currants, and cranberries are offered in a Burgundian-like, fresh, vibrant format. The tannins have melted away in this medium-bodied, finesse-styled effort. Consume it over the next 7-8 years.
Changed hands in 1981 with only 20ha left of a large property . Still very deep with the merest hint of ruby and paleness at the rim. Very subtle nose – lures you in but there is no hint of overripeness here, rather a hidden message. Fresh and succulent with hints of tea and toast but very subtle ones. Really quite delicate and beautifully balanced. Neat, medium finish. (JR)
About the producer

Owned by SMABTP Insurance since 1980, this estate has been carefully restored to its former glory, expanding its vineyards to the original 90 hectares and producing high-quality wines in line with its status.
